I am GIMP maintainer. We are using the AppStream format as the metadata format for upcoming extension format (extensions can be things like plug-ins, or again themes, or brush sets, etc.). Until recently we were using appstream-glib then we moved to libappstream, since the former is in maintenance mode.
Unfortunately the MSYS2 project just told us that libappstream is not cross-platform anymore since you just ported your code to libfyaml which doesn't support Windows! 😱 For us, you can imagine this is a huge blocker since GIMP is heavily cross-platform and our extension format is also obviously meant to work on Windows.
Are there any plans regarding this? Are you planning to port libfyaml to Windows so that libappstream re-becomes cross-platform? (and I am not mentioning other OSes like *BSDs or others. The repository I found only mention Linux and macOS, but I for sure hope this is meant to work everywhere).
